Seasonal Temperatures
The temperatures in San Alberto vary depending on the season. The table below highlights the average monthly temperatures throughout the year:
Month | Average Temperature (°C) |
---|---|
January | 29 |
February | 28 |
March | 27 |
April | 25 |
May | 22 |
June | 20 |
July | 20 |
August | 21 |
September | 23 |
October | 25 |
November | 27 |
December | 28 |
As shown in the table, San Alberto experiences relatively consistent temperatures throughout the year, with January being the warmest month and June and July being the coolest.
